The Battle of Richmond (KY) was fought on August 29 & 30, 1862, and was part of the Confederacy's most concerted effort to capture the Commonwealth of Kentucky, its men and much needed material, for the Southern cause, as well as forcing the Union to retreat out of middle . Join us online July 24-26! This was the site of a major Confederate victory in the Civil War. Richmond Madison County, KY | Aug 29 - 30, 1862 With Gen. Kirby Smith's Confederate victory at the Battle of Richmond, the state of Kentucky was opened to southern invasion, which eventually led to the capture of Frankfort on September 2, 1862, the only Union capital to fall to the Confederacy during the Civil War. The Totopotomoy Creek battlefield has a 0.56 mile long loop trail that tours the fields and gardens around the Shelton House. Explore the exhibits. In August 1862, Maj. Gen. Edmund Kirby Smiths Army of Kentucky with 6,500 Confederates operated in eastern Kentucky in support of Gen. Braxton Braggs invading Army of Mississippi. Kentucky played a key role in the Civil War, as the site of the decisive Battle of Richmond, the bloody Battle of Perryville, and as home to one of the largest African-American recruitment and training centers in the nation, Camp Nelson. The Battle of Richmond Visitors Center and museum, located at 101 Battlefield Memorial Highway (intersection of US 25 and 421 south of Richmond), gives not only Civil War buffs but even the casual visitor an excellent overview and learning experience about the important American Civil War Battle of Richmond, Kentucky, fought on August 29 & 30, 1862.
